How to force vertical sync off?
Hi
I have a trouble with Pro Evolution Soccer 3, too slow if vertical sync is on with DirectX. How to force it off? I could'nt find any useful option in the nvidia control panel... My video card is the Nvidia GeForce 4 MX 440. Thanx Daniele |

You can disable it by going to the Direct3D part of the Nvidia control
panel. In there, click on "More Direct3D". The option "Vertical Sync Mode" is what you want. It will be defaulted to "Auto-select". Change it to "Always off" and that will turn it off permanently. -- Robert Pendell "Daniele Grassi" wrote in message ...
